Taxonomic Classification

Rank Alashan Ground Squirrel Malbrouck
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Rodentia (Rodents) Primates (Primates)
Family Sciuridae (Squirrels)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ys)
Genus Spermophilus Chlorocebus
Species Spermophilus alashanicus Chlorocebus cynosuros

Evolutionary Relationship

Alashan Ground Squirrel and Malbrouck share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
